UEFA Nations League: Spanish media hails new approach after ‘five years of progressive deterioration’

 “This is the new Spain”, hailed the country’s top sports daily Marca, after Luis Enrique’s new dawn began with an affirming 2-1 win over England at Wembley on Saturday.

Spain dropped to ninth in the Fifa rankings, three places below England, after their World Cup defeat to Russia but there was little doubting the more dominant team in London.
